Getting your tickets at Stoke-on-Trent station is a breeze. With a ticket office open on weekdays from 05:55 to 20:00 and a host of ticket machines available on-site, upgrading your travel plans at the last minute is never an issue. If you've purchased tickets online, collection is also straightforward via a convenient ticket machine, though it's worth noting that the ticket machines are presently not accessible for those with mobility impairments.
To ensure a comfortable journey for all passengers, the station features step-free access throughout. While there are no accessible taxis directly at the station, there is a set-down and pick-up point for impaired mobility passengers. A variety of staff-led support services are available from 05:30 to midnight on weekdays, ready to assist with any inquiries. Whether it's directions, train times or a bit of assistance with luggage, help is always at hand.
Transport connections are robust, offering multiple ways to continue your journey once you've stepped off the train at Stoke-on-Trent. If you're catching a ride by bike, you can make use of the Brompton Bike Hire located at the station. For bus connections, Stoke-on-Trent station provides direct access to rail replacement services right at its doorstep. A landscaped bus interchange is also available, providing printable information to plan your onward journey for ultimate convenience.

Beeston Station is well-equipped to cater to your travel needs. Open from early morning to late evening, the ticket office is available every day except Sunday, ensuring that you can snag tickets as soon as your wanderlust calls. And let's face it, there's a joy in collecting online tickets from the station's handy machines, which are wheelchair accessible too. Plus, with an induction loop provided, the station is attuned to ensuring a seamless experience for all.
Despite its smaller size, Beeston does not compromise on essential services. The station has step-free access primarily on the northbound platform leading towards Nottingham. However, if traveling south towards London, be prepared to navigate a footbridge or plan for alternate arrangements via assisted travel for a smoother journey. Although there's no staffed help, the presence of customer help points offers peace of mind for any queries that might arise.
Travel is more than just getting from point A to B; it's about the journey and the connection points along the way. Beeston excels in this category with an array of local bus services at the nearby stops on Station Road, and reliable taxis ready at your call. If you prefer to plan ahead, you can print information for your onward journey from the comfort of your own space.
